它由Gateway(网关进程)、BusinessWorker(业务逻辑)和Register(注册中心)三部分组成,适合构建聊天室、通知系统等实时应用。
您需要确保所有这些请求的总频率不超过限制。
为了让 Python 正确识别它们,my_package 目录和 model 目录都必须包含 __init__.py 文件。
一般情况使用 clear() —— 简单高效 需要释放内存时使用 swap 技巧 避免频繁清空大 vector 而不释放内存,以防内存浪费 基本上就这些。
同时,也可以为参数设置默认值。
注意事项: 确保您的 WooCommerce 版本支持 wc_get_product_category_list() 函数。
整个过程不需要第三方扩展,仅用GD函数即可完成。
这时可以使用 mutable 修饰该变量: class Logger { private: mutable int callCount; public: void log() const { callCount++; // 允许:mutable 变量可在 const 函数中修改 // ... } }; const重载:区分const和非const版本 C++允许对成员函数进行 const 重载,即同一个函数名可以有 const 和非 const 两个版本。
再往大点猜。
(反斜杠):转义字符。
文档记录: 详细记录所有进行的类覆盖,包括覆盖的目的、方式以及可能的影响。
解决方案:引入自定义包装器 为了解决上述问题并提供一个更优雅的实现方式,我们可以定义一个自定义的包装器类型,并为其添加一个安全访问元素的方法。
选中 "启用 Google Workspace 域范围授权" 复选框。
正确使用静态变量需要理解其声明和定义方式,以及访问规则。
2. Goroutine间同步:使用sync.Mutex 如果只是在同一个程序内的多个goroutine之间进行文件访问同步,可以使用sync.Mutex。
利用Golang的反射(reflect)机制,可以实现表单数据自动绑定到结构体字段,提升代码的简洁性和可维护性。
- 使用 std::filesystem:C++17起推荐使用<filesystem>处理路径操作,更安全、简洁。
立即学习“go语言免费学习笔记(深入)”; 使用状态模式可以清晰地分离每种状态的行为逻辑。
基本上就这些。
通过reflect.ValueOf、reflect.Kind、v.Len()和v.Index()等方法,我们可以编写出能够处理不同类型切片的通用函数,从而减少代码重复。
本文链接:http://www.theyalibrarian.com/104522_84e5c.html